Eaglercraft works by converting Minecraft's Java source code into JavaScript and WebAssembly using TeaVM, combined with an OpenGL emulator written by developer LAX1DUDE. The game uses WebGL for graphics rendering and JavaScript for user interactions, creating a surprisingly smooth experience even on modest hardware.

Some advanced Eaglercraft launchers allow you to download an HTML file. Once saved to your device, you can launch the game without an internet connection—perfect for long commutes or offline study halls. The Eaglercraft community is currently moving toward more stable 1.8.8 builds, which support modern combat mechanics and better server stability. As launchers become more sophisticated, the gap between the browser experience and the desktop experience continues to shrink.
